Understanding Diagnostic Test Performance

This chapter explores sensitivity and specificity in diagnostic testing, using mnemonics like SNOUT and SPIN for clarity. It highlights the crucial role of positive and negative predictive values in understanding test results and differentiates between sensitivity and positive predictive value.
